"use strict"; Object.defineProperty(exports, "__esModule", { value: true }); const stream_1 = require("stream"); const streamTransformers_1 = require("../lib/streamTransformers"); const JSONStream_1 = require("JSONStream"); const chai_1 = require("chai"); describe('streamTransformers', () => { describe('arrayToObject', () => { it('should convert an array stream to objects', (done) => { const metadata = [ { name: 'id', typeName: 'INTEGER' }, { name: 'name', typeName: 'VARCHAR' }, ]; const arrayStream = new stream_1.Readable({ read() { this.push(JSON.stringify([ [1, 'Jón'], [2, 'Gunna'], ])); this.push(null); }, }); const transformArraysToObject = (0, streamTransformers_1.arrayToObject)(metadata); const parseJSON = (0, JSONStream_1.parse)('*'); const objectStream = arrayStream .pipe(parseJSON) .pipe(transformArraysToObject); const results = []; objectStream.on('data', (data) => { results.push(data); }); objectStream.on('end', () => { (0, chai_1.expect)(results).to.deep.equal([ { id: 1, name: 'Jón' }, { id: 2, name: 'Gunna' }, ]); done(); }); objectStream.on('error', done); }); it('should throw error when not true json array', (done) => { const metadata = [ { name: 'id', typeName: 'INTEGER' }, { name: 'name', typeName: 'VARCHAR' }, ]; const arrayStream = new stream_1.Readable({ read() { this.push(JSON.stringify([ [1, 'Jón'], [2, 'Gunna'], ])); this.push(null); }, }); const transformArraysToObject = (0, streamTransformers_1.arrayToObject)(metadata); const objectStream = arrayStream.pipe(transformArraysToObject); objectStream.on('error', (err) => { try { (0, chai_1.expect)(err.message).to.equal('Expected an array chunk as input'); done(); } catch (e) { done(e); } }); }); it('should throw error when column length and stream data length do not match', (done) => { const metadata = [ { name: 'id', typeName: 'INTEGER' }, { name: 'name', typeName: 'VARCHAR' }, ]; const arrayStream = new stream_1.Readable({ read() { this.push(JSON.stringify([ [1, 'Jón', 'extra'], [2, 'Gunna', 'extra'], ])); this.push(null); }, }); const transformArraysToObject = (0, streamTransformers_1.arrayToObject)(metadata); const parseJSON = (0, JSONStream_1.parse)('*'); const objectStream = arrayStream .pipe(parseJSON) .pipe(transformArraysToObject); objectStream.on('error', (err) => { try { (0, chai_1.expect)(err.message).to.equal('Array chunk length 3 does not match columns length 2'); done(); } catch (e) { done(e); } }); }); }); }); //# sourceMappingURL=streamTransformers-spec.js.map
